2. RV-Ready Resorts with River Views

You don’t have to choose between the water and your rig. Several high-end resorts in the area are built specifically for large RVs.

Maitland Shores RV Resort

Nestled on 275 acres of wetlands, this park offers a private marina and direct access to Lake Erie.

Grand River RV Resort

Located just upriver in Cayuga, it features over 300 full-service sites and two heated pools for the kids. [5, 6]

3. Family Fun Beyond the Rod

When you aren’t on the water, the region offers plenty of “dry” activities to keep the family entertained:
 
  • Fossil Hunting: Visit Rock Point Provincial Park to explore 350-million-year-old coral reef fossils embedded in the limestone shelf along the beach.
  • Canada’s Largest Pool: Head to Byng Island Conservation Area to splash in a 1.85-acre outdoor swimming pool.
  • Local Vibes: Don’t miss the annual Mudcat Festival in June, a local tradition celebrating the town’s famous fish with parades and entertainment. [4, 7]
